Essays

What points do you want to make?

Decide what information you want to include in your text.Use a graphic organizer to be sure you are not including unnecessary information.

Essays

Introduction

State your idea (thesis statement).Do not include many details. Go from general to specific.

Essays

What supporting ideas do you want to include?

Decide what details support your introduction.

Essays

Supporting details.

Think about real-life examples to support your text.You may include information from different sources, but you MUST give credit to the source you used.

Essays

Include the points mentioned in the instructions.

Pay attention to the grammar required and language functions (examples, contrasting, comparison, etc.)

Essays

Organizing Ideas

Write the body of the text by stating your ideas.Decide the organization (from most to least important or vice versa). Use a varitey of connectors to make your text nice and smooth.

Essays

Concluding Paragraph

Summarize the points you cover in the text.You may repeat the thesis statement.

Essays

Word Limit

200-250 words

Essays

Punctuation

Review the punctuation rules we have checked in class. Remember the type of sentence determines the punctuation used.
